Open-source password manager that a non-technical partner will actually use? Password Managers
I want the vault format to be something I can inspect and export, my partner wants it to work on an iPhone without her having to think about it once. Budget is up to about USD 40 a year for both of us and we need a shared folder for the household logins plus separate personal ones. I have already tried getting her onto a self-hosted setup and it lasted nine days before she went back to saving passwords in Notes. What actually survives contact with a household?

Whatever you pick, write the recovery story down before you need it. Where is the master password if you are hit by a bus, who can get at the shared folder, and does the emergency access feature you are relying on require a paid tier. I have watched two families lock themselves out permanently and in both cases the software was fine and the plan was missing.
